Montessori School of Marion will celebrate its expansion into elementary education with a ribbon cutting ceremony. The event will take place on Friday, September 27 at 1:00 p.m. at the school’s location, 420 Colton Circle NE, Cedar Rapids. This milestone celebrates the school’s recent addition of a brand-new elementary program, continuing Montessori’s rich, child-centered learning philosophy to first through third grades. The new program is housed in an expanded section of the school, equipped with state-of-the-art Montessori materials and specifically designed to meet the needs of growing children. Owner and director of the Montessori School of Marion, Aurora Costache, brings her wealth of experience from around the world to the metro area. Her journey with Montessori education began as a parent in Ontario, Canada, and her passion was sparked when she saw how this unique teaching method honored the natural development of each child. She completed her AMS (American Montessori Society) certification in 2004 and has since taught in Canada, Japan, and Italy before founding the Montessori School of Marion in 2016. Under Mrs. Costache’s leadership, the school has grown from a single classroom with twelve students to four classes serving children from ten weeks to nine years of age. Now, with the new elementary program, the school will be able to continue nurturing students through this vital stage of their development. “The elementary program opens a new chapter for our school and offers our children the opportunity to continue learning and growing with the Montessori method,” said Costache. “We believe that education should animate the child’s natural curiosity and desire to learn, and we are thrilled to bring this to our community at a higher level.” The Montessori School of Marion is proud to be the only AMS-accredited school in Iowa, a distinction that ensures adherence to the highest standards in Montessori education. This expansion reflects the school’s commitment to providing an authentic Montessori experience to the children and families of Eastern Iowa.
